    Default Can't run my JDK on windows 8.1

    Does anyone know how to open my JDK on windows 8.1 I click on Java Control Panel and click on the java icon. When I do, the command prompt rapidly appears and then disappears. Thanks in advance.

    You don't run the JDK from an icon in the Control panel. I don't know why there is a problem with that icon.

    If the JDK is installed, there should be a bin folder inside the installation folder that contains the javac.exe file that is used for compiling java programs.
